If f(x) = 5x + 40, what is f(x) when x = -5? og O 8 O 7 O 15​

Answer:

15

Step-by-step explanation:

f(x) = 5x + 40

Let x = -5

f(-5) = 5(-5) + 40

Multiply

      = -25+40

Add

    = 15

Which of the choices below is not a possible correlation coefficient?
fiasKO [112]

Answer:

The condition for r is the following:

-1 \leq r \leq 1

And for this case if we analyze the options the only impossible value is given by:

1.0528

Because this value is higher than 1 and not satisfy the general limits for r

Step-by-step explanation:

The correlation coefficient is a measure of dispersion and is a value between -1 and 1, and is defined as:

r=\frac{n(\sum xy)-(\sum x)(\sum y)}{\sqrt{[n\sum x^2 -(\sum x)^2][n\sum y^2 -(\sum y)^2]}}

The condition for r is the following:

-1 \leq r \leq 1

And for this case if we analyze the options the only impossible value is given by:

1.0528

Because this value is higher than 1 and not satisfy the general limits for r
